## Ticket: Font vendoring drift on Pressgate workers

Heads up, support folks — we're seeing mismatched glyphs on a few customer exports again. Turns out two Pressgate render workers pulled third-party fonts at build time instead of using the vendored bundle, so their config drifted from the rest of the fleet. Until the rebuild lands, renders may look slightly off on worker-4 and worker-7. For reference, the expected configuration on a healthy worker is as follows.

service settings:
KELIX_PIN=8539
KELIX_TENANT=norir
KELIX_METRICS_HOST=metrics.kelix.lumicsys.example
KELIX_SEAL=seal_786023af
KELIX_STANDBY_TEAM=druath

Q3 Planning Note — Fennick Line Pricing

Heads of department: quick heads-up that we're reworking pricing on the Fennick accessory line. Margins have slipped and the bundle structure isn't helping. Expect a revised price card mid-quarter; keep current quotes honored through then. Please don't discuss specifics with channel partners yet. The thinking behind this sits in the note below.

confidential, yahag-bahap: Drumirox Partners is in early talks to buy Jorwynix Systems for about $201.4 million. The Istir launch date is August 28, and nothing goes to the press before then. Legal wants the Norwynox Foods term sheet redrafted before April 4.

## Fan-out Backpressure

Plugins publishing to the Quillhorn notify bus must respect backpressure signals. When the fan-out queue exceeds 10k pending events, your hooks receive a 429 and should retry with jitter. Do not buffer locally beyond 60 seconds. To test throttling against the staging fan-out service, authenticate with the key below.

gateway credential: kto7_yV41IWH

## Tuning

The receipt mailer (Almsgate) batches donation receipts and sends through the Thornquay relay. On-call: if the queue backs up, resist the urge to crank batch size — the relay rate-limits per connection, and bigger batches just mean bigger retries. Scale worker count first, then shorten the flush interval. Dedupe window must stay longer than the retry horizon or donors get duplicate receipts, which generates tickets. All knobs live in one place and are read at worker start. Current production values follow.

tuning table, kajop-yafof:
QUOTAS = {
    "wenath": 10,
    "ulaael": 5,
}